Danny Boyle went into Saturday's fight off the back of two opening professional wins.
Danny Boyle drew his third professional boxing bout on Saturday evening when the judges scoring cards couldn’t split the Dungoe man and opponent Harley Colisson at York Hall, London.
With previous wins secured over both Robbie Chapman and Kristaps Zulgis,the super-middleweight found Southhampton native Collison a tough and durable competitor.
Boyle - a two-time Irish Colleges champion for LyIT in 2018 and 2019, when he was boxing out of his native Dungloe Boxing Club - had predicted a KO stoppage during the week so he’ll be disappointed that he failed to get his hand raised on this occasion.
